What kind of weather should I plan for when I travel to San Isidro?
Getting an idea of what to expect from the weather in San Isidro will help you enjoy your stay to the fullest. The hottest months are usually January and February, with an average temperature of 24°C, while the coldest months are July and June, with an average of 12°C. Average annual precipitation for San Isidro is 1142 mm.
What's the best way to get to my boutique hotel in San Isidro?
You have a few options for travelling to and around San Isidro. The closest major airport is Buenos Aires (AEP-Aeroparque Jorge Newbery), which is located 8.7 mi (14 km) from the heart of the city, but Buenos Aires (EZE-Ministro Pistarini Intl.) may also be an option. Nearby metro stations include San Isidro C Station and San Isidro R Station.
